Connecting Required Cables
Install cables in accordance with all applicable local and national regulations and
practices.
Ethernet Ports
The RJ45 Ethernet port (ENET) supports 10/100/1000Base-T auto-sensing MDI/
MDX connections. Use these ports to connect the IAP to a twisted pair Ethernet
LAN segment or directly to an Alcatel-Lucent Switch. Use a 4- or 8-conductor,
Category 5 UTP cable up to 100 m (325 feet) long.
The 10/100/1000 Mbps Ethernet port is on the back of the IAP. The port has an RJ-
45 female connector with the pin-outs shown in the figure below.

Serial Console Port
The serial console port (Console) allows you to connect the IAP to a serial
terminal or a laptop for direct local management. This port is an RJ-45 female
connector with the pinouts described in
Figure
7. Connect this port directly to a
terminal or terminal server using an Ethernet cable.
Use a modular adapter to convert the RJ-45 (female) connector on the IAP to a
DB-9 (male) connector, and connect the adapter to a laptop using an RS-232
cable. See
Figure 8
for connector details of the adapter.

Power Connection
The OAW-IAP92/OAW-IAP93 has a single 12V DC power jack socket to support
powering through an AC-to-DC power adapter.
If both POE and DC power are available, the IAP uses POE even when
there is not enough POE voltage available to power the IAP.
Verifying Post-Installation Connectivity
The integrated LEDs on the IAP can be used to verify that the IAP is receiving
power and initializing successfully (see
Table
1). Refer to the Alcatel-Lucent
Instant Quick Start Guide for further details on verifying post-installation
network connectivity.

Waste of Electrical and Electronic Equipment
Alcatel-Lucent products at end of life are subject to separate
collection and treatment in the EU Member States, Norway, and
Switzerland and therefore are marked with the symbol shown at
the left (crossed-out wheelie bin). The treatment applied at end
of life of these products in these countries shall comply with the
applicable national laws of countries implementing Directive
2002/96EC on Waste of Electrical and Electronic Equipment (WEEE).
European Union RoHS
Alcatel-Lucent products also comply with the EU
Restriction of Hazardous Substances Directive 2002/95/EC
(RoHS). EU RoHS restricts the use of specific hazardous
materials in the manufacture of electrical and electronic
equipment. Specifically, restricted materials under the RoHS Directive are Lead
(including Solder used in printed circuit assemblies), Cadmium, Mercury,
Hexavalent Chromium, and Bromine. Some Alcatel-Lucent products are subject
to the exemptions listed in RoHS Directive Annex 7 (Lead in solder used in
printed circuit assemblies). Products and packaging will be marked with the
"RoHS" label shown at the left indicating conformance to this Directive.

This equipment has been tested and found to comply with the limits of the
standard for medical devices, IEC 60601-1-2:2007. The unit also complies with the
requirements of EN 60601-1-2:2007, providing the presumption of compliance to
the European Union's Medical Device Directive 2007/47/EC. The limits are
designed to provide reasonable protection against harmful interference in a
typical medical installation. This equipment generates, uses and can radiate radio
frequency energy, and, if not installed and used in accordance with the
manufacturer's instructions may cause harmful interference to other devices in
.
the vicinity. However, there is no guarantee that interference will not occur in a
particular installation. If this equipment causes interference with other devices,
which may be determined by turning the equipment off and on, the user is
encouraged to try and correct the interference by one or more of the following
measures:
Reorient or relocate the device receiving the interference.
Increase the separation between the equipment.
Connect the equipment into an outlet on a circuit different from that to which
the other device(s) are connected.
Consult the manufacturer or field service technician for help.
The Models OAW-IAP92 and OAW-IAP93 do not have an Applied Part as defined
in IEC 60601-1. The protection against electric shock is Class ll.
Device is not protected against ingress of liquids and has a protection class of
IPX0 as defined by IEC 60601-1 and IEC 60529. Equipment not suitable for use in
the presence of flammable mixtures.
The unit is considered "Continuous Operation" equipment as defined by IEC
60601-1.
Power Consumption – 48 VDC 802.3af power over Ethernet or 12VDC, 1.25A for
external AC supplied power (adapter sold separately); Maximum power
consumption - 10W.
Mechanical Dimensions: 120mm x 130mm x 55mm; 255g.
Environmental: Operating Temp: 0° C to +50° C (+32° F to +122° F); Humidity: 5
to 95% non-condensing. Storage Temp: -40° CS to +70° C (-40°F to +158°F).
